Transaction e4be285a352ec32c928ed88d50ecbb78ba7cc37332da10b2839993529dfb1426
1 Input
1 Outputs
- e4be285a352ec32c928ed88d50ecbb78ba7cc37332da10b2839993529dfb1426:0
value 50000
address 12WL4DZ7gkQC8fUZvEiQizFb15xYi1H4ac